>> On 1/11/12 11:36 AM, Uri Shacked wrote:
>>> Hi,
>>> i am doing this command in a timer under kamailio:
>>> $var(log)='"'+'denied_calls-'+$stat(denied_calls)+',dos-'+$shv(dos)+'"';
>>>   exec_msg("nc -u -w0 10.2.0.54 514<<<  $var(log)");
>>> each time the command is executed, i get the following error:
>>> 9(19302) : exec [../../parser/../ip_addr.h:688]: BUG: ip_addr2sbuf:
>>> unknown address family 0
>>>   9(19302) ERROR: exec [exec.c:86]: cmd nc -u -w0 10.2.0.54 514<<<
>>> ",denied_calls-0,dos-green" failed. exit_status=-1, errno=32: Broken pipe
>>> any idea?
>>> the syslog server gets the message....
>> the timer execute functions with a faked sip request, which is not
>> received from the network, but generated internally. Thus there is no
>> source IP. Perhaps it should be set as received from itself or loopback
>> device (127.0.0.1) -- I will look over it.
